Andriy Yermak, head of the office of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ky, warned that Russia will avenge every blast across Ukraine. He also asserted that Ukraine will emerge stronger in the wake of these attacks.

Earlier, the Ukrainian outlet Strana.ua reported a third explosion in a single day in Kyiv. Debris was said to have fallen on three residential buildings located in the Solomiansky, Dniprovsky, and Holosiivskyi districts, underscoring the broad geographic impact of the strikes within the capital.

On another note, the incident described at approximately 7:09 Moscow time involved a fire spanning about 100 square meters in Kyiv. This detail was carried by Kiev-based media at the time, and authorities later clarified the scale of the fire as part of the day’s events.

Historical context shows that on October 10, 2022, two days after the terrorist attack on the Crimean Bridge, the Russian Armed Forces intensified strikes on Ukraine’s infrastructure. Since then, air raid alerts have sounded daily across multiple regions, with the attacks targeting the energy sector, defense industries, military communication networks, and critical infrastructure.
